Cost to Run a Wi-Fi Router in New Jersey
New Jersey's average residential electricity rate is 23.3¢/kWh as of May 2026 — the 39th cheapest in the country, 27% above the U.S. average. At typical usage (24 hours/day (always on)), a wi-fi router here costs $2.04 per month.

By usage level in New Jersey
| Usage | Per day | Per month | Per year |
|---|---|---|---|
| Light (12 hrs/day) | 3.4¢ | $1.02 | $12.25 |
| Typical (24 hrs/day) | 6.7¢ | $2.04 | $24.49 |
| Heavy (24 hrs/day) | $0.13 | $4.08 | $48.99 |

Frequently asked questions
How much does it cost to run a wi-fi router in New Jersey?
At New Jersey's current average residential rate of 23.3¢/kWh (May 2026), a wi-fi router with typical usage costs about 6.7¢ per day, $2.04 per month, or $24.49 per year.
Is running a wi-fi router in New Jersey more expensive than average?
Yes. New Jersey's electricity costs about 27% more than the U.S. average, so the same usage costs $2.04 per month here versus $1.61 nationally.
What does electricity cost in New Jersey right now?
New Jersey residents pay an average of 23.3¢ per kWh as of May 2026 — the 39th cheapest rate of the 51 U.S. jurisdictions we track.
